šŸ“‹ Position Summary

TestPros is seeking a Senior Section 508 Specialist to support a long-term federal contract. This role is ideal for a detail-oriented accessibility expert who understands how to remediate complex digital documents for full compliance with Section 508 and WCAG 2.0 standards.


šŸ”§ Your Responsibilities

  • Remediate Word, PDF, and Excel files to meet 508 compliance—even those with redactions, image-only content, or non-OCRable data
  • Go beyond automation tools to manually ensure compliance with agency standards
  • Conduct comprehensive accessibility testing and troubleshoot issues per HHS and FDA compliance checklists
  • Deliver complete document remediation through a 3-step process:
    1. Initial remediation submission
    2. PM-reviewed correction pass
    3. Final delivery within 10 business days of feedback
  • Identify and flag documents needing alt text
  • Ensure each document is accessible, regardless of structure or condition
